Researches, plans, designs and develops mechanical products and systems such as instruments, controls, robots, engines, machines and mechanical, thermal hydraulic or heat transfer systems for production, transmission, measurement, and use of energy. Applies research to the planning, design, development, and testing of mechanical and/or electromechanical systems, instruments, controls, engines, and/or machines. This position should have the technical ability to assist in the development of design and maintenance improvements for A4W reactor plant fluid systems and mechanical components. The engineer will assist with design studies (e.g., root cause analysis, new design development), identify life-cycle cost reductions, perform risk management studies, conduct laboratory testing, analyze data, and assist with developing integrated technical positions and recommendations for customer (NAVSEA 08 and NNL) approval. The engineer will perform liaison services (e.g., with shipyards and CVN68 Class ships) to solve problems identified during equipment manufacture, installation, operation, and maintenance. The engineer will assist in developing ship modification products and provisioning documentation, and maintain technical manuals and drawings. Good verbal and technical writing skills are expected. Other job responsibilities may include some combination of, but not exclusively: Risk analysis System design and modification Fluid analysis Understanding material requirements and welding techniques Liaison with the test laboratories and manufacturing facilities/vendors Identifying and validating materials for acceptance into reactor plant applications
